- Chaitraul is observed in Himachal Pradesh during the month of Chaitra (March-April), marking the beginning of the agricultural season and includes rituals for good harvest.
- Bathukamma is a floral festival from Telangana celebrated primarily by women during Durga Navratri, featuring flower stacks that are worshipped and later immersed in water bodies.
- Lohri is celebrated in Punjab in mid-January, marking winter's end and the rabi crop harvest, featuring bonfires, folk songs, and traditional dances like Bhangra and Giddha.
